Is hair loss ever anything but an adrenal problem?? I have a 4 year old female that is loosing her fur on her belly. You can see her skin. She also seems to be loosing her guard hairs, so she appears to have thinning of her coat all over. She doesn't have any other symptoms that I can see. No vulva swelling, no smell, no new motherly behavior, the males are not bothering her. I have had two other ferrets with adrenal problems and with both it was obvious to us before we could even get them in to the vets office that they were going to have adrenal surgery. With this one we are not sure adrenal is what the problem is. What other things should our vet look for when we take her in to be seen?
